After a five-year battle with a severe arm injury sustained at the 2020 Spanish Grand Prix, Marquez’s career hung in the balance. Between 2020 and 2022, he underwent four major surgeries, each a step toward reclaiming his place on the track. His decision to leave Honda for a satellite Ducati ride in 2024, due to uncompetitive machinery, was a bold move that paid off spectacularly. Dominating the 2025 season with 11 Grand Prix wins and 14 sprint victories, Marquez’s return to the top is being hailed as one of the greatest comebacks in sports history.

During his prize-giving at the Valencia finale, where he was officially crowned champion, Marquez emphasized the role of his support system. ‘When you’re on the crest of a wave and you go down, it’s super dark there,’ he shared. ‘The people around me helped a lot. I hope this comeback helps a lot of people as inspiration for their lives, and to never give up.’

Despite his shoulder injury sidelining him since the Indonesian Grand Prix, Marquez was present at the end-of-season awards gala, where he reflected on his journey. ‘I still don’t realize what happened,’ he admitted. ‘It’s only now, in these three days in Valencia, that I’m truly celebrating with the fans.’ His injury, though ill-timed, came at a moment when his victory was already secured, allowing him to focus on recovery and reflection.
